1. Nhanganyaya

The Vicks FilterFree Plus Cool Mist Plus Humidifier (VUL565) is designed to add necessary moisture to the air, helping to maintain optimal indoor humidity levels between 40-60%. This can provide temporary relief from dry air discomfort, cough, and congestion, especially during cold and flu season or when the air is dry. Ideal for medium-sized rooms, this humidifier is filter-free, easy to use, and compatible with Vicks VapoPads for enhanced soothing comfort.

5. Kuchengeta

Regular cleaning is essential to prevent mineral buildup and ensure optimal performance. This humidifier is filter-free, simplifying the cleaning process.

  1. Daily Maintenance:
    • Turn off the humidifier and unplug it.
    • Remove the water tank and empty any remaining water from the tank and base.
    • Rinse the tank and base thoroughly with clean water.
    • Allow all parts to air dry before reassembling or storing.
  2. Weekly Cleaning (to remove mineral buildup):

    • Fill the water tank with 1 cup (250 ml) of undiluted white vinegar. Swish the vinegar around in the tank to wet all interior surfaces.
    • Pour some vinegar into the base and let it soak for 20 minutes.
    • After soaking, gently scrub the interior of the tank and base with a soft brush or cloth to remove mineral deposits.
    • Rinse all parts thoroughly with clean water until the smell of vinegar is gone.

6. VapoPads Usage

The Vicks FilterFree Plus Cool Mist Humidifier is designed to work with Vicks VapoPads to provide soothing, aromatic vapors. A sample VapoPad is included with your humidifier.

  1. Open the VapoPad door located on the front of the humidifier.
  2. Tear open the VapoPad sachet and insert up to two VapoPads into the designated slots.
  3. Close the VapoPad door securely.
  4. When the humidifier is operating, the warm mist will activate the VapoPads, releasing their soothing vapors into the air.
  5. Replace VapoPads after 8 hours of use or when the scent is no longer noticeable.
